Charges are expected to be filed against a woman who was driving the wrong way on the Hardy Toll Road in the early hours of Saturday, resulting in a fatal collision.
The 26-yeaer-old woman was driving northbound in the southbound lanes of the toll road near Aldine Bender about 4 am when her vehicle collided with another.
The driver of that other vehicle, described by Constable Mark Herman’s office as a 45-year-old man, was killed in the collision.
Constable's investigators say they believe the 26-year-old woman was intoxicated, which contributed to the accident.
If that's proven to be true, she could be charged with Intoxication Manslaughter.
